Q: What is the cost and structure of the AWS Developer Associate exam?

The AWS Certified Developer - Associate exam costs $150 USD. It is 130 minutes long and consists of 65 questions. The passing score is approximately 72%, though this can vary slightly. The exam tests practical knowledge of AWS services, requiring hands-on experience and understanding of deployment, security, and development with AWS.

Q: How does Elastic Beanstalk work in AWS?

Elastic Beanstalk is a platform as a service (PaaS) that allows developers to deploy and manage web applications without worrying about the underlying infrastructure. It handles deployment, capacity provisioning, load balancing, and application health monitoring. Developers can upload their code, and Elastic Beanstalk automatically manages the deployment.

Q: What is the difference between in-place and blue-green deployments?

In-place deployments occur within the same environment, updating existing resources like servers. Blue-green deployments involve creating a separate environment and switching traffic from the old to the new environment, minimizing downtime and allowing for easier rollbacks. Blue-green is often used when external resources like databases must remain unaffected.

Q: What are the prerequisites for the AWS Developer Associate exam?

There are no formal prerequisites for the AWS Certified Developer - Associate exam, but it is recommended that candidates have at least one year of hands-on experience with AWS technology, a good understanding of core AWS services, and familiarity with development and deployment processes in the AWS cloud environment.
